Hydrair

highlights

3

Since 1954

Hydrair

has manufactured equipment and designed & installed systems for the printing industry.

In 1969

Hydrair

installed its first multi colour

ink supply system in a high speed press.

Hydrair

is one of the world’s leading manufacturers of ink pumping equipment and associated control systems.

In Hydrair’s

UK home market, Hydrair

have provided the ink supply system for almost all major newspaper presses.

• Products are manufactured in Droitwich, United Kingdom.

Turn-key organization (design, development, manufacturing, delivery, installation, commissioning, maintenance, repair, expansion and upgrades.)

• High quality products and specially designed systems.

• Hydrair

is part of the Samoa Group.

Air operated piston pumps

7

• Double acting, positive displacement pumps

Very robust modular design air motors. Interchangeable pump end

assemblies provide variable ink pressure and flow rate combinations

• Air motor piston diameters from 4-1/4″

up to 16″

(3 x 10″)

• Pump pressure ratio range from 3:1 up to 23:1

• Pump delivery range from 160 cc/cycle up to 3,275 cc/cycle

High quality carbon steel wet end. Available in stainless steel

on demand

• Highly reliable pump seals specially designed for offset inks

Different pump valve design: ball check, disc check and chop check (exclusive Hydrair

design)

Page 8: Hydrair Limited Product Presentation May 2010 1

Air operated piston pumps

8

• High performance pumps:- Delivery per stroke up to 3,275 cc- Pressure ratio up to 23:1- Pump speed range: from 5 to 10 cycles per minute

• Minimum maintenance

• Reduced downtime

• Reduced spare parts cost over the pumps lifetime

• High corrosion and abrasion resistance

• No ink leaks at the pump cup

• Easy and accessible installation

• Models available for UV inks

Hydraulic piston pumps

10

• Double acting, positive displacement pumps

• Divorced pump design avoids hydraulic motor contamination

• High performance pump:- Delivery per stroke up to 1,210 cc-

Pump pressure ratio 1.55:1 (model H1600), equivalent to an air operated pump with a 16″

air motor piston diameter and 23:1 pressure ratio-

Pump speed: 5 to 10 cycles per minute

High quality carbon steel wet end. Available in stainless steel

on demand

• Highly reliable pump seals specially designed for offset inks

• Recommended use when pump works more than 18 hours per day

Page 13: Hydrair Limited Product Presentation May 2010 1

Single post ram

Ram air cylinder pushes the pump and inductor plate into the fluid, to help the pump suction and lifts the pump out of the drum for drum changeovers

• Available for 20, 50 and 200 kg drums

Pump and inductor plate packages available with Cruiser, Dreadnought and Warrior pumps

• For stationary and mobile units

Double acting 3 ¼″

diameter air cylinder

•Maximum air cylinder lift: 940mm

• Built-in pump, lift and compressed air supply controls

13

Page 14: Hydrair Limited Product Presentation May 2010 1

Twin post ram

14

Two air cylinders on the ram push the pump and inductor plate into the fluid, to help the pump suction, and lifts the pump out of the drum for drum changeovers

• Very robust and reliable twin post construction

• Can be used with all pump models and sizes

• Single and double lip inductor plate wiper seals

Double acting air cylinders. Air cylinder diameter: 3½″

(RAM models) and 5″

(POWER RAM models).

Standard ram for 200 kg drums (straight and/or ribbed sides)

Special rams available for any container size (300 kg, 500 kg, 700 kg, etc.)

UV and EB

ink pumps

15

• Pumps specially designed to work with UV and EB

inks

Minimum friction contributes to reduce heat in pump operation

• Prevents UV ink exposure to light

• Models available with 6″, 8″

and 10″

air piston diameters

• Models available with 5:1, 8:1 and 10:1 pressure ratios

Pumping capacity from 4 to 20 kg per minute (depending on ink viscosity, room temperature and pipeline size)

• Very robust stainless steel construction

Spreader bars & ink sensors

23

Spreader bars and ink sensors.Ink fountain spreader bars are engineered with positive location brackets to suit all presses

Adjustable ink flow control nozzles to balance feed across the duct•

Spreader bars can be easily detached for cleaning and color changeovers•

Bespoke ultrasonic or capacitive ink level sensors provide automatic multi-switch ink level control•

Sensors can be easily networked to expand the system to incorporate different operator interfaces

Page 29: Hydrair Limited Product Presentation May 2010 1

Newsprinters Broxbourne (London), UK

Newspapers: The Sun, The Times, The Daily Telegraph, The Financial Times, The Sunday Telegraph

One of the largest automatic ink supply systems in the world

•Pumps: twenty-six Chieftain H1600 pumps with hydraulic motor, equivalent to 16″

air operated pumps with a 23:1 ratio

Press-lines: Two

Man Roland Colorman XXL

Each press-line with fifty four high towers, one hundred ducts per colour and ten presses

The Samoa Group

Since 2006 Hydrair is part of the Samoa Group

The Samoa Group headquarters are located in Gijón, Spain

The Samoa Group designs, manufactures and distributes systems and components for viscous fluid handling -

pumping, measurement and control -

for the vehicle maintenance, manufacturing, process, mining, construction, farming, paint, water treatment, chemical, etc. industries.

The Samoa Group products are available in more than 100 countries through its own subsidiaries and a select distributor network.
